Who We Are

PGA Design Build (Paul Gaiser Architects) specializes in high end renovation projects in the Washington, DC Metro area. Most of our work is within a few miles of our Elm Street office, and includes most areas of Bethesda, Chevy Chase, and upper NW DC. We also have done work in the Northern Virginia suburbs of McLean, Arlington, and Falls Church.

Our Process - Ready, aim, fire

We have a very thorough three (3) step for renovation that helps you work within cost constraints at the early stages of the job.

Ready - The Feasibility Phase

Before we design anything, we will measure your existing house and lot. We will draw the floor plans, site plan, and front, side, and rear views of your house so we have accurate information. Our in house CAD (Computer Aided Design) program insures accuracy.

Over the course of 6-8 weeks we will work with you to solve the design problem within a given range of cost. We will present to you the best design solution, and a feasibility estimate (range of cost).

Aim - Construction Drawings

After approval of the feasibility design and costs, we will work with you to specify all materials in the job. We do not want to start construction without knowing all materials and methods. After 8-10 weeks, the construction drawings and specifications are complete. We can now do a material take off and give you an exact price for the job. The construction drawings will be used for permit filing and construction.

Fire - Construction

With all materials preselected and a fixed price contract, we can now begin construction and proceed without delay.

We find this process leads to minimal changes during construction and almost no change in orders.

About Paul

Paul Gaiser, Principal, is a registered Architect in MD, VA, and DC. He has a Masters Degree in Architecture from Tulane University, and is the recipient of multiple AIA design awards. His work has been published in Better Homes and Gardens, Remodeling Magazine, The Forest Products Journal, and The Gazette newspapers.

PGA was established in 1991 in Bethesda and moved to Rockville in 2009.

Paul is the Principal Designer for every project.

Prior to PGA, Paul was the Director for Restaurant Architecture for Marriot Corporation, where he spent 13 years in the Restaurant Architecture Department.
